可灵大模型简介
可灵大模型是一种基于深度学习技术的大型语言模型,它能够理解和生成自然语言文本,广泛应用于自然语言处理、文本生成、机器翻译等领域。本文将详细介绍可灵大模型的基本原理、应用场景以及如何轻松上手和高效应用。
可灵大模型的基本原理
1. 深度学习与神经网络
可灵大模型基于深度学习技术,特别是神经网络。神经网络由多个层组成,每层由神经元连接而成。通过训练,神经网络可以学习到数据中的模式和规律,从而实现复杂的任务。
2. 预训练与微调
可灵大模型通常采用预训练和微调的方式进行训练。预训练是在大规模数据集上进行,使模型学习到通用语言特征;微调则是针对特定任务对模型进行调整,提高模型在特定任务上的性能。
可灵大模型的应用场景
1. 自然语言处理
可灵大模型在自然语言处理领域有着广泛的应用,如:
- 文本分类:对文本进行分类,如情感分析、主题分类等。
- 文本摘要:自动生成文本的摘要,提取关键信息。
- 文本生成:根据输入生成新的文本,如文章写作、对话生成等。
2. 机器翻译
可灵大模型在机器翻译领域也有着出色的表现,能够实现多种语言之间的翻译。
3. 智能客服
可灵大模型可以应用于智能客服系统,实现自动回复、问题分析等功能。
轻松上手可灵大模型
1. 环境准备
- 安装Python环境。
- 安装深度学习框架,如TensorFlow或PyTorch。
- 安装可灵大模型的预训练模型。
2. 安装可灵大模型
以下为使用PyTorch安装可灵大模型的示例代码:
# 安装可灵大模型
!pip install transformers
from transformers import AutoModel, AutoTokenizer
# 加载预训练模型和分词器
model = AutoModel.from_pretrained("bert-base-chinese")
tokenizer = AutoTokenizer.from_pretrained("bert-base-chinese")
3. 使用可灵大模型
以下为使用可灵大模型进行文本分类的示例代码:
# 文本分类
text = "这是一个很好的产品。"
encoded_input = tokenizer(text, return_tensors="pt")
outputs = model(**encoded_input)
# 获取预测结果
predictions = outputs.logits.argmax(-1)
print("预测类别:", predictions.item())
高效应用可灵大模型
1. 数据准备
- 确保数据质量,清洗和预处理数据。
- 根据任务需求,选择合适的预训练模型和微调策略。
2. 模型优化
- 使用合适的优化器和学习率调整策略。
- 对模型进行调参,提高模型性能。
3. 模型部署
- 将模型部署到生产环境。
- 监控模型性能,及时进行调整。
总结
可灵大模型作为一种高效的自然语言处理工具,在多个领域都有着广泛的应用。本文介绍了可灵大模型的基本原理、应用场景以及如何轻松上手和高效应用。通过本文的指导,您可以快速掌握可灵大模型,并在实际项目中发挥其优势。